Foundation damage repair services focus on identifying and fixing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ically involve assessing the extent of foundation problems, such as cracks, settling, or shifting, and implementing appropriate solutions to stabilize and restore the foundation’s integrity. Common repair methods include underpinning, piering, and slab stabilization, which are designed to address specific types of foundation movement or deterioration. The goal is to prevent further damage and ensure the stability and safety of the property over time.
Problems that foundation damage repair services help solve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or construction practices. Signs of foundation issues may include uneven flooring,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or exterior walls. These problems can compromise the overall safety of a property, lead to expensive structural repairs if left unaddressed, and reduce property value. Repair services aim to correct these issues to maintain the property's structural soundness and prevent future complications.

Foundation Damage Repair Costs - The typical cost to repair foundation damage ranges from $2,500 to $10,000,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or cracks may cost around $1,000, while extensive repairs can exceed $15,000 in some cases.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s vary based on the repair method, soil conditions, and foundation type. For example, underpinning or piering services in Old Hickory might fall within a $3,000 to $12,000 range for more complex issues.
Material and Labor Expenses - Material costs for foundation repairs can range from a few hundred to several thousand dollars, with labor accounting for about half of the total expenses. Smaller crack repairs might cost under $1,500, whereas major underpinning can be significantly higher.
Additional Costs - Expenses for related services such as drainage improvements or soil stabilization may add $1,000 to $5,000 to the overall repair costs.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ific foundation iss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ation damage? Signs may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or do not close properly, and foundation settlement or shifting.
How do professionals repair foundation damage? Repair methods vary but often involve under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to restore structural integrity and prevent further issues.
Can foundation damage be prevented? While some causes like soil movement are unavoidable, pro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and regular inspections can help reduce the risk of damage.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the chosen repair method, with some repairs completing in a few days and others taking longer.
